Re this and the blocking thread I am told that at the recent EGU AGU
Mojib Latif ascribed the recent warmth in western Europe to an
increase in the Meridional Overturning Circulation MOC (ie ocean heat
transport in the Atlantic), presumably in this talk-
http://www.cosis.net/abstracts/EGU20...07-J-05688.pdf
apparently GCM forecasts have not handled it well. Presumably this
enhances the warm ocean/cold land regime and may enhance the length
and intensity of the spring blocking, as well as increasing the
sensible heat flux (for winter storms).
Another group has proposed that the waning of 'global dimming' (by
aerosols) is taking effect,
